Stilleman is a surname that originated in the Netherlands. The name is derived from the Dutch word "stil" which means "quiet" or "calm" and "man" which means "man". Therefore, Stilleman can be translated to mean "quiet man". The name was likely given to someone who was known for being calm and composed or someone who worked in a quiet profession such as a librarian or a scholar.

The surname Stilleman is relatively rare and is not commonly used as a first name. It is typically a masculine name, although it could be used for a female as well. The pronunciation of Stilleman is "STIL-uh-man" with the emphasis on the first syllable. The name is composed of two parts, "stil" and "man", which are both common Dutch words.
